Effects of queen weight and requeening on colony development of the bumblebee, (Bombus terrestris L.)

Abstract (EN)

Bombus terrestris L. is an effective pollinator of crops particularly tomato and has been commercially mass reared for pollination in greenhouses for more than two decades. Although the mass rearing techniques have been developed rapidly, there are still several problems such as being short lifespan of the colony in the greenhouse and queen loss occurred in the colony development stages. In this thesis, we investigated the effects of requeening on colony development, prevention of colony and queen losses in B.terrestris. Moreover, the relationships between pre and post diapause queen weights and colony development traits were also determined. All queens and colonies were fed with ad-libitum same sugar syrups and pollen diets and reared under standard laboratory conditions (27 ± 1 oC, 55 ± 5 RH%). Immediately after colony foundation phase, a total of 60 colonies were randomly assigned to one of three treatment groups to test for effects of requeening. The first group (S) involved colonies that were requeened with newly hibernated queens after all the workers in the first brood had emerged. In the second group (P), we requeened the colonies with newly hibernated queens when reached some 40 workers and the third group (K) retained their original queens and served as a control group. Queen acceptance (requeening success) rate was much lover in the P group (45%) than in the S group (90%). Colony lifespan was significantly longer in the P group (83.57 ± 3.55 days) than in the K group (76.70 ± 2.76 days). Pre and post-diapause weights did not have a significant effect on examined colony development traits. Results show that requeening technique can be used and provides an option to overcome colony losses in B. terrestris mass rearing. KEYWORDS: Bumblebee, B. terrestris, Requeening, Colony traits
